Selecting the right window doctor is essential for attaining the desired results. Here are some crucial factors to think about:
1. Experience
Look for a window doctor with a tested performance history in window repair and replacement. Ask about the number of years they have been in business and the kinds of jobs they generally manage.
2. Licensing and Insurance
Guarantee that the window doctor holds the essential licenses to operate in your location and brings insurance coverage to secure versus potential damages during the repair or installation process.
3. Recommendations and Reviews
Request for referrals and read evaluations from previous consumers. This can provide insights into the quality of their work and their professionalism.
4. Service warranty and Guarantees
A trusted window doctor ought to provide warranties on both their workmanship and the materials used. This reflects their confidence in the quality of their services.
5. Price quotes and Transparency
A quality window doctor ought to offer a comprehensive written estimate before starting any work that describes the costs, timelines, and products involved. Transparency in rates helps build trust.
6. Client service
Fantastic customer care is necessary. A quality window doctor must be responsive, address concerns, and address issues quickly.
7. Expertise
Some Window Caulking physicians may focus on specific kinds of windows or particular services like energy-efficient installations. Guarantee their know-how lines up with your requirements.

What kinds of windows can a quality window doctor repair?
A quality window doctor can usually repair numerous window types, including single-hung, double-hung, sash, and moving windows, to name a few.
2. How do I know when it's time to change my windows?
Indications that it may be time to change your windows consist of significant drafts, condensation between panes, and visible physical damage or decay.
3. How frequently should I have my windows checked?
It's suggested to have your windows checked a minimum of when a year to catch any potential problems early.
4. Can window doctors change only part of a window?
Frequently, window physicians can change specific parts like glass panes or hardware, however this will depend on the severity and kind of damage.
5. How can I improve the energy efficiency of my windows?
Improving energy performance can be attained through appropriate sealing, installing double or triple-pane glass, and including window treatments like shades or films.
